Metro or Carrier Ethernet in Bakersfield?

Metro Ethernet connects sites within a Bakersfield metro, while Carrier Ethernet extends the same standardized service across regions and providers. Both deliver symmetrical, SLA-backed bandwidth.

Ethernet or MPLS for a Bakersfield network?

Ethernet offers high, symmetrical bandwidth and simple scaling for Bakersfield site-to-site connectivity, while MPLS adds class-of-service routing. Many networks combine them or pair Ethernet with SD-WAN.

EPL or EVPL?

An EPL is a private point-to-point link between two Bakersfield sites; an EVPL allows multiple connections over one port. The topology decides which fits.
